Blue Yonder redesigns supply chain operations around AI agents

Supply chain management has become a critical concern for businesses due to various disruptions, such as tariff volatility, reshoring pressure, and geopolitical shocks. Traditional demand forecasting models are becoming inadequate, prompting a shift towards an AI-driven operating architecture. Artificial intelligence agents are replacing fragmented workflows, with human supervisors overseeing outcomes at machine speed.

This transformation is altering how software companies develop for the sector, moving from pilot projects to production deployments. Blue Yonder, a software company specializing in supply chain management, is at the forefront of this shift. Duncan Angove, Blue Yonder's CEO, and Nunzio Esposito, Chief Design Officer, discussed the implications of this transformation during an interview on theCUBE, SiliconANGLE Media's livestreaming studio.

Blue Yonder's design approach, called 'frictionless outcomes,' emphasizes commands over clicks, ensuring a seamless experience for both agents and human operators. The company is training open-weight models with Nvidia Corp. and incorporating them into larger frontier models where economically justified. In the next five years, Angove predicts the dissolution of departmental silos in enterprise software, with supply chain software becoming an adaptive, interconnected system that spans both within and across companies.
